  2. Sigiriya Lion Rock

    The royal palace on the top of the Sigiriya rock was built by King Kashyapa in the fifth century . The design of the fortress shows the ability of architecture, urban planning and art of the ancient people of Sri Lanka. You can see moats and ramparts which were built around the fortress as a defensive implementation. When you climb around 100 meters high of the rock colorful frescoes can be seen on a cavity of the western side of the rock. There remains about 21 paintings of Sigiriya ladies. Next you will climb along in the path of the Mirror Wall to the Lion's paws terrace. Climb up to top of the rock to see the remaining foundation of the palace with few ponds. You are able to see the surrounding nature within total 360 degrees.

  4. Golden Temple of Dambulla

    Dambulla Rock cave temple (also known as Golden temple) is a world heritage site which was built by king Walagambahu in the first century B.C. The temple complex spread over the five different sizes of caves. In these caves you will see around 50 statues of Lord Buddha and Painting on the ceiling and the wall.
